dna replication
directions: to answer the questions, read the paragraph below, then click the boxes and start typing
almost all cells will divide at the end of their life cycle. it could be for reproduction, growth, or to replace damaged cells. either way, this division results in two genetically identical cells. in order for each new cell to receive a copy of dna, it must be replicated. the copying of one strand of dna to create a duplicate copy is called dna replication. at the end of dna replication, the cell has two copies of dna that will be distributed to each new cell during cell division. each strand of dna holds the instructions that the new cells need to make proteins.
